OSU Week 1 Recap: Miami (Ohio) 10, Ohio State 56

#18 Ohio State beats Miami (Ohio) 56-10

  • Quarterback Braxton Miller had over 200 yards passing and 161 yards rushing (school record for a quarterback).  His most memorable play was a 65 yard touchdown run where he stutter-stepped to make his would-be-tackler miss.
  • ESPN Stats and Analysis quote: “Tim Tebow had 338 total yards in his debut as a starter under Urban Meyer in 2007 (300 passing, 38 rushing) Braxton Miller had 368 total yards in his Meyer debut today (207 passing, 161 rushing).”  That comparison means good things for Buckeye fans as Tebow won the Heisman Trophy under Meyer’s reign and two national championships (one as the starter).
  • Best statistic for the Buckeyes:  Ohio State rushing defense held Miami to -1 yards rushing.
  • Area for improvement:  Passing defense.  While the rushing defense was incredible, the Buckeyes gave up over 300 passing yards to Miami.
  • Most memorable play:  Devin Smith’s one-handed  23 yard touchdown catch, which prompted this tweet from @KingJames (LeBron James): “Just saw the catch of the year so far watching the O State game! @BraxtonMiller5 to Devin Smith #TDBucks”
